#55371B Hex Color Code

#55371B

The Hexadecimal Color #55371B is a contrast shade of Dark Olive Green. #55371B RGB value is rgb(85, 55, 27). RGB Color Model of #55371B consists of 33% red, 21% green and 10% blue. HSL color Mode of #55371B has 29°(degrees) Hue, 52% Saturation and 22% Lightness. #55371B color has an wavelength of 601.74074n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#55371B is #666633.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#55371B is #532. The Closest Color to #55371B is #556B2F. Official Name of #55371B Hex Code is Jambalaya.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#55371B is 0 Cyan 35 Magenta 68 Yellow 67 Black and #55371B CMY is 0, 35, 68.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#55371B is hsl(29,52,22,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(29, 68, 33).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#55371B is 5.31, 4.74, 1.67.
Hex8 Value of #55371B is #55371BFF. Decimal Value of #55371B is 5584667 and Octal Value of #55371B is 25233433. Binary Value of #55371B is 1010101, 110111, 11011 and Android of #55371B is 4283774747 / 0xff55371b.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#55371B is 0.453, 0.404, 0.404 and YIQ Color Space of #55371B is 60.778, 26.8734, -2.3686.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#55371B is 5.66, 4.32, 1.72.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#55371B is 25.98, 10.19, 22.69.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#55371B is 25.98, 21.29, 18.78.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#55371B is 25.98, 24.87, 65.82. Hunter Lab variable of #55371B is 21.77, 5.44, 10.69.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#55371B

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
